Ingredients
Scale
- 4 large onions (yellow or white)
- 4 cups vegetable broth or chicken broth
- 3 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 tablespoon gar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on salt
- ½ teaspoon black pepper
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- 1 teaspoon dried rosemary
- 1 tablespoon f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)
- Lemon wedges (for serving)
Instructions
- Peel and slice the onions into thick rings or wedges, depending on your preference.
- In a large pot or Dutch oven, heat the olive oil over medium heat.
- Add the sliced onions to the pot and sauté for about 5-7 minutes, until they start to soften and become translucent.
- Pour in the vegetable or chicken broth, then add the minced garlic, salt, pepper, thyme, and rosemary. Stir well to combine the flavors.
-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at to low. Cover the pot and let it simmer for about 15-20 minutes, or until the onions are tender and flavorful.
- Remove from heat, stir in the chopped parsley, and serve hot with lemon wedges on the side.
